Abstract
Reaction of Zn(OAc)(2).2H(2)O with tmen leads to the formation of [Zn(tmen)(OAc)(2)] (I) which reacts with benzohydroxamic acid to form Zn(BA)(2).H2O (II) and the novel dizinc hydroxamate bridged complex [Zn-2(mu-OAc)(2)(OAc)(2)-(mu-BA)(tmen)](III), which may also be prepared by self-assembly and whose structure closely mimics that of the native hydroxamate inhibited Aeromonas proteolytica aminopeptidase.
